Judgment text as reported

Rao AMIR ALI KHAN VS FEDERATION OF PAKISTAN S.2(b)---Constitution of Pakistan, Arts.212 & 199---Constitutional jurisdictin of High Court---Bar of Art.212 of the Constitution---Terms and conditions of service---Retired civil servant---Questions of repatriation and absorption---Scope---Petitioner sought reinstatement in service, and withdrawal of notification of retirement and contended that since petitioner was covered by exception contemplated in S.2(b)(i) of Civil Servants Act, 1973; bar of Art.212 of the Constitution was not applicable to present Constitutional petition---Validity---Record revealed that petitioner was a permanent employee of National Highways and Motorway Police at time of his retirement, and until such retirement, petitioner did not seek what had been sought in the Constitutional petition---Question of repatriation and absorption in civil serbvice were questions regarding terms and conditions of service and petitioner was clearly covered by definition of "civil servant" and ought to have appraoched Service Tribunal for redressal of grievance---Constitutional petition, being not maintainable, was dismissed, in circumstances.
